Retinal vasculopathy in Fanconi anemia

Summary
Fanconi anemia can cause rapid retinal neovascularization and vision loss. Regular eye exams are crucial for early detection and management of these sight-threatening complications in affected individuals.

Background:
- Fanconi anemia (FA) is a rare genetic disorder characterized by bone marrow failure and a predisposition to malignancies.
- Ocular manifestations in FA are uncommon but can be severe, including retinal vascular abnormalities.
Observation:
- A case of FA presented with bilateral, rapid-onset retinal neovascularization and vitreous hemorrhage.
- The patient experienced branch retinal vein occlusion with vitreous hemorrhage in the left eye, leading to vision loss despite conservative treatment.
- The right eye showed sheathed vessels and atypical neovascularization with capillary nonperfusion.
Findings:
- Prompt treatment with panretinal photocoagulation and vitrectomy stabilized the vasculopathy in the right eye.
- The atypical neovascularization pattern and rapid progression highlight unique ocular challenges in this FA patient.
- Despite intervention, the left eye resulted in irreversible blindness.
Implications:
- This case underscores the critical need for comprehensive ophthalmological surveillance in Fanconi anemia patients.
- Early detection and timely intervention for retinal vascular complications may prevent severe vision loss.
- Understanding FA's ocular impact can guide future management strategies and improve patient outcomes.
